Sign up for fall reading program

Date:

Washoe County Library news release:

Reading programs are year-round happenings at Washoe County libraries! The traditional Summer Reading Program had become so popular, and year-round schools have become so prevalent, that the library has expanded these events. The Fall Reading Program will run from Sept. 1 through Dec. 31 and will encourage children to read for pleasure and for achievement all year long.

The program will feature the theme “Mining for Silver in Nevada Books.” Participants will receive a “Nevada Bingo” card with squares full of activities and reading challenges. Each time a child scores a “bingo,” he or she will be entered into a drawing for great prizes. There will also be many lively, entertaining and educational programs for kids and families.

“Reading programs bolster skills and are free, convenient and fun,” said WCLS Youth Services Coordinator Brenda Baxter. “While kids think they are having a great time, educators know that informal reading increases children’s reading skills. Studies abound that show the direct relationship between reading and academic gains.”

Signups begin Sept. 1. Please call your local library or visit the Washoe County Library System Web site for details on the Fall Reading Program.
